Online publisher, ‘printings.jp’ (Tokyo) initiates its December debut with a Raf Simons collaborative collection.
Vintage shop, LAILA aims to continue the traditions of a conventional bookstore by reviving the medium of archival fashion. They also specialize in seasonal designer specific items ranging from invitation cards, posters and lookbooks.
LAILA and printings.jp, whose inaugural collection features none other than renown designer Raf Simons. The eponymous label offers print archives, digital designer books, catalogues and art related visuals.
The retrospective bookset will feature personally-owned pieces from Simons. Its fully encompassing dual nature details the eras of 1996-2001 and 2001-2006, respectively.
The book will be shipping according to transaction at the start of 2018 for $250 USD.
“The styles Raf Simons made have a profound influence on contemporary fashion, at the same time, it’s because of our shared fascination with Raf Simons’s clothes that we joined together to make these archive books in the first place.” Hideo Hashiura
